The Tonga Room is located inside the Fairmont Hotel at 950 Mason Street

Tonga Room & Hurricane Bar has been a colorful San Francisco institution because of its tropical decor, extravagant drinks and Asian cuisine since 1945.
What other restaurant in the city (let alone the USA) can you have a 75 foot swimming pool with mid century-modern Tiki decor? The Tonga Room delivers an eccentric allure along with food, drinks, and live music.
When you enter the restaurant you'll feel like you've stepped into the South Pacific. The Tonga Room is renowned as an icon of tiki’s pop culture circa 1940s and 1950s.
Enjoy great and imaginative food at the Tonga Room. The main emphasis is on Asian cuisine and seafood platters along with great appetizers for drinks.
The Tonga Room offers a special buffet with a line of appetizers, dinner, and dessert too.
Expect some marvelous drinks at the Tonga Room. The tropical cocktails are strong and served in tiki-themed cups. Pictured above is the Zombie and Lava Bowl drinks.
Enjoy exceptional Pacific Rim Asian Cuisine, so be prepared to enjoy a feast and more!
Also, enjoy the Island Groove Band that plays live music in the middle of the water on a moving raft-platform.
